Mayflower was an english ship that transported a group of english families known today as the pilgrims from england to the new world in 1620.

After a grueling 10 weeks at sea the mayflower with 102 passengers and a crew of about 30 reached america dropping anchor near the tip of cape cod massachusetts on november 21 o s.

In 1588 a ship named mayflower of 200 tons commanded by one edward banks took part in chasing the spanish armada up the channel.
Even though the mayflower was a merchant ship it needed to be able to defend itself from pirates and needed to be prepared for the possibility of conscription when england was at war the king or queen could turn merchant ships into military vessels the height of the gun deck was around five and a half feet.

Although no detailed description of the original vessel exists marine archaeologists estimate that the square rigged sailing ship weighed about 180 tons and measured 90 feet 27 metres long.
